Electrical Superintendent
- JBS USA (Tolleson, AZ)
-
Description
BASIC RESPONSIBILITIES:
+ Supervises workers engaged in maintaining and repairing electrical/electronic systems such as harvest floor equipment, processing equipment, refrigeration equipment, rendering equipment and building utilities.
+ Supervises workers engaged in installing and servicing electrical/electronic equipment. Supervises employees who maintain, repair and service plant equipment, buildings, and facilities.
+ Supervises IT department employees and plant electrical project support.
+ Utilizes working knowledge of electrical systems, both control and industrial wiring, electrical controls and instrumentation to maintain plant equipment at optimallevels.
+ Utilizes knowledge of automated equipment operation, including setup, repair and tear down, to maintain plant equipment at optimal levels.
+ Inspects completed work for conformance to blueprints, specifications, and standards.
+ Prepares work schedules. Creates work assignments to subordinates.
+ Interprets company policy to employees and enforces company policy and practices.
+ Analyzes and resolves work problems or assists employees in solving work problems.
+ Maintains production equipment in a manner that meets organizational standards and ensures minimum equipment downtime. Requisition of tools, equipment, and supplies.
+ Establishes and maintains preventive maintenance programs and procedures.
+ Administers training programs to ensure proper operations, preventive maintenance, and repair programs and procedures.
BASIC QUALIFICATIONS:
+ Must have 4 years experience in electrical maintenance / food manufacturing experience.
+ Must have experience with processing equipment.
+ Must have working knowledge of PLC's.
+ Must have working knowledge of electrical systems, both control and industrial wiring.
+ Must have working knowledge of networked devices and systems.
+ Must be proficient in the following areas: Electrical Controls & instrumentation, Automated Equipment Operation (setup, repair, and tear down).
+ Must be capable of becoming Haz-Mat team qualified.
+ Must have excellent communication skills.
+ Must have good computer skills.
+ Must be highly motivated, self-starter.
+ Preferredgeneral knowledge of ammonia refrigeration systems.
EDUCATIONAL REQUIREMENTS: High School Diploma/GED required; Bachelor’s Degree preferred.
